Highlanders survive their island fling


Marshall’s try gave the Highlanders a 27-24 lead, which was how the score remained in Suva on Saturday. The Drua attacked down the left wing and exposed the Highlanders several times in the first 25 minutes. The Highlanders’ cover could not reach him either, as he went untouched to score the Drua’s second try. It left the Highlanders trailing 21-10 — Gilbert had finished off a passage in the corner for a Highlanders try among all that — having leaked close to a point a minute. They mounted a lineout drive and Marshall touched down to give the Highlanders their first lead of the game.
